Output ff57e666ff2173630cb3b5afb0991523f9cd7132c9bcd4c28d891c6fb43a194e:24

value
11319134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c34e2d8bc914c670dc3e57c9e08bf5cd4df44f2f OP_EQUAL
address
MRhqejWr1g8VRU4B3VbfKHj4LEdqtmjbsq
transaction
ff57e666ff2173630cb3b5afb0991523f9cd7132c9bcd4c28d891c6fb43a194e
spent
true